Job Schedule - List By Automation Account

Recuperar una lista de programaciones de trabajo.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Automation/automationAccounts/{automationAccountName}/jobSchedules?api-version=2023-11-01
G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Automation/automationAccounts/{automationAccountName}/jobSchedules?$filter={$filter}&api-version=2023-11-01

Parámetros de identificador URI

Nombre En Requerido Tipo Description
automationAccountName
path True

string

Nombre de la cuenta de Automation.

resourceGroupName
path True

string

Nombre de un grupo de recursos de Azure.

Regex pattern: ^[-\w\._]+$

subscriptionId
path True

string

Obtiene las credenciales de suscripción que identifican a la suscripción de Microsoft Azure de forma única. El identificador de suscripción forma parte del URI para cada llamada al servicio.

api-version
query True

string

Versión de api de cliente.

$filter
query

string

Filtro que se va a aplicar en la operación.

Respuestas

Nombre Tipo Description
200 OK

JobScheduleListResult

Aceptar

Other Status Codes

ErrorResponse

Respuesta de error de Automatización que describe por qué se produjo un error en la operación.

Seguridad

azure_auth

Flujo OAuth2 de Azure Active Directory

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

Nombre Description
user_impersonation suplantación de su cuenta de usuario

Ejemplos

List all job schedules by automation account

Sample Request

GET https://management.azure.com/subscriptions/subid/resourceGroups/rg/providers/Microsoft.Automation/automationAccounts/ContoseAutomationAccount/jobSchedules?api-version=2023-11-01

Sample Response

{
  "value": [
    {
      "id": "/subscriptions/subid/resourceGroups/rg/providers/Microsoft.Automation/automationAccounts/ContoseAutomationAccount/jobSchedules/2f4d8f35-ecd5-44ee-a019-2382fec58fb7",
      "properties": {
        "jobScheduleId": "2f4d8f35-ecd5-44ee-a019-2382fec58fb7",
        "runbook": {
          "name": "TestRunbook"
        },
        "schedule": {
          "name": "JobScheduleforTestRunbook"
        },
        "runOn": null,
        "parameters": null
      }
    },
    {
      "id": "/subscriptions/subid/resourceGroups/rg/providers/Microsoft.Automation/automationAccounts/ContoseAutomationAccount/jobSchedules/446f7a33-86ff-45a1-b71c-f998f701b443",
      "properties": {
        "jobScheduleId": "446f7a33-86ff-45a1-b71c-f998f701b443",
        "runbook": {
          "name": "TestRunbook"
        },
        "schedule": {
          "name": "TestSchedule"
        },
        "runOn": null,
        "parameters": null
      }
    },
    {
      "id": "/subscriptions/subid/resourceGroups/rg/providers/Microsoft.Automation/automationAccounts/ContoseAutomationAccount/jobSchedules/0fa462ba-3aa2-4138-83ca-9ebc3bc55cdc",
      "properties": {
        "jobScheduleId": "0fa462ba-3aa2-4138-83ca-9ebc3bc55cdc",
        "runbook": {
          "name": "TestRunbook"
        },
        "schedule": {
          "name": "ScheduleNameGoesHere332204b5-debe-4348-a5c7-6357457189f2"
        },
        "runOn": null,
        "parameters": null
      }
    }
  ]
}

Definiciones

Nombre Description
ErrorResponse

Respuesta de error de un error de operación

JobSchedule

Definición de la programación del trabajo.

JobScheduleListResult

Modelo de respuesta para la operación de programación de trabajos de lista.

RunbookAssociationProperty

Propiedad de runbook asociada a la entidad.

ScheduleAssociationProperty

Propiedad schedule asociada a la entidad.

ErrorResponse

Respuesta de error de un error de operación

Nombre Tipo Description
code

string

Código de error

message

string

Mensaje de error que indica por qué se produjo un error en la operación.

JobSchedule

Definición de la programación del trabajo.

Nombre Tipo Description
id

string

Obtiene el identificador del recurso.

name

string

Obtiene el nombre de la variable.

properties.jobScheduleId

string

Obtiene o establece el identificador de la programación del trabajo.

properties.parameters

object

Obtiene o establece los parámetros de la programación del trabajo.

properties.runOn

string

Obtiene o establece el grupo de Hybrid Worker en el que se debe ejecutar el trabajo programado.

properties.runbook

RunbookAssociationProperty

Obtiene o establece el runbook.

properties.schedule

ScheduleAssociationProperty

Obtiene o establece la programación.

type

string

Tipo de recurso

JobScheduleListResult

Modelo de respuesta para la operación de programación de trabajos de lista.

Nombre Tipo Description
nextLink

string

Obtiene o establece el vínculo siguiente.

value

JobSchedule[]

Obtiene o establece una lista de programaciones de trabajo.

RunbookAssociationProperty

Propiedad de runbook asociada a la entidad.

Nombre Tipo Description
name

string

Obtiene o establece el nombre del runbook.

ScheduleAssociationProperty

Propiedad schedule asociada a la entidad.

Nombre Tipo Description
name

string

Obtiene o establece el nombre de la programación.